Service Day in Pine Junction District
On Saturday, October 3, 2026, CORE Electric Cooperative and Fire Adapted Park County are teaming up to help local residents with home ignition zone clean-up efforts.
Fire Adapted Park County has identified several homes that could use assistance preparing their properties for potential wildfire threats. Volunteer activities may include:
- Raking and removing pine needles and other flammable debris within a 5-foot radius of homes and decks
- Disposing of slash from thinned trees and shrubs
- Removing flammable vegetation within 10 feet of woodpiles and propane tanks
